Reproducible Example
Issue Description
The code produces the following plot, with the xlabel showing up on the y-axis.

When only supplying the ylabel, everything works as expected.
When supplying both, the xlabel overrides the ylabel
Expected Behavior
The xlabel should show up on the x-axis.
